TC1046VNB TC1046 TC1046VNBTR |
High Precision Temperature-to-Voltage Converter The TC1046 is a linear output temperature sensor whose output voltage is directly proportional to measured temperature. The TC1046 ... The TC1046 is a linear output temperature sensor whose output voltage is directly proportional to measured temperature. The TC1046 can accurately measure temperature from -40C to 125C.
